Exploring Courtrooms: Alternative Dispute Resolution in Canberra
Dispute resolution strategies are evolving, with conventional court proceedings sometimes considered the final option. In Canberra, a growing spotlight is being placed on alternative dispute settlement (ADR) mechanisms. These methods offer individuals a constructive platform to address conflicts effectively.
Numerous ADR options are available in Canberra, including conciliation. These systems involve a neutral third person who moderates discussions between involved groups, assisting them in reaching a mutually agreeable outcome.
Benefits of ADR in Canberra comprise reduced legal costs, increased privacy, and faster resolutions. Moreover, ADR often cultivates a more harmonious setting, preserving relationships that might be strained by traditional court proceedings.
Through the demand for ADR continues, Canberra is witnessing a proliferation of qualified arbitrators. These professionals have specialized training and knowledge in facilitating ADR mechanisms, ensuring effective conflict management.
In conclusion, ADR offers a compelling option to traditional court proceedings in Canberra. Its advantages make it an increasingly attractive choice for stakeholders seeking amicable conflict resolution.
Canberra Civil Society: Building Community Through Collaborative Action
Civil society in Canberra is thriving, with a diverse range of organizations and individuals actively engaged in building stronger communities. This collaborative spirit manifests in numerous ways, from community gardens and volunteer initiatives to advocacy groups and cultural events. Through their actions, these dedicated individuals are addressing local issues, promoting social cohesion, and creating a more inclusive Canberra for all.
One of the key strengths of Canberra's civil society is its willingness to partner across sectors. Local government, businesses, and non-profit organizations often work together on projects that benefit the wider community. This intersectoral approach allows for a more holistic and sustainable impact. For example, a recent initiative saw residents, local establishments, and environmental groups coming together to revitalize a neglected park. The result was a vibrant green space that is now enjoyed by people of all ages.
Another important aspect of Canberra's civil society is its commitment to inclusion. Organizations actively work to ensure that the voices of all community members are heard, regardless of their background or beliefs. This inclusive approach fosters a sense of belonging and empowers individuals to contribute to the collective good.
